A portion of Kenosha County Highway L in the Village of Somers will be closed for several weeks beginning Thursday, Oct. 27, to accommodate the installation of two roads and the addition of a turn lane related to a private development.
The closure includes the stretch of Highway L (18th Street) between Highway 31 (Green Bay Road) and the Union Pacific Railroad tracks east of Highway EA (72nd Avenue).
A posted detour will route drivers around the area via highways EA, E (12th Street) and 31.
The contractor's schedule indicates the roadway will reopen by Thanksgiving.
This work is weather-dependent and is subject to change.
